Patents by Inventor JEN-HSIUNG CHARNG

JEN-HSIUNG CHARNG has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9804680
    Abstract: Precise analysis and description of movement and gestures by a human or other object are carried out by a computing device assisted by camera and distance sensors. The same gestures and movements of an object in different locations and in different orientations may be identified according to coordinates and offsets applied to coordinates, and gesture-making areas projected so as to surround the object. The techniques can accurately identify actions of movements of the human or other object.
    Type: Grant
    Filed: October 30, 2015
    Date of Patent: October 31, 2017
    Assignees: HONG FU JIN PRECISION INDUSTRY (ShenZhen) CO., LTD., HON HAI PRECISION INDUSTRY CO.,. LTD.
    Inventors: Jen-Hsiung Charng, Ming-Chuan Kao, Shih-Hung Chiou, Chih-Yu Chen, Hsiung-Yi Yang
  • Publication number: 20160132125
    Abstract: Precise analysis and description of movement and gestures by a human or other object are carried out by a computing device assisted by camera and distance sensors. The same gestures and movements of an object in different locations and in different orientations may be identified according to coordinates and offsets applied to coordinates, and gesture-making areas projected so as to surround the object. The techniques can accurately identify actions of movements of the human or other object.
    Type: Application
    Filed: October 30, 2015
    Publication date: May 12, 2016
    Inventors: JEN-HSIUNG CHARNG, MING-CHUAN KAO, SHIH-HUNG CHIOU, CHIH-YU CHEN, HSIUNG-YI YANG
  • Publication number: 20160063234
    Abstract: A method for logging into a number of applications of an electronic device includes obtaining a login facial image of a user when the user opens a first application of the number of applications, determining whether the login facial image matches a preset facial image stored in the electronic device, and logging into the first application when the login facial image matches the preset facial image. The preset facial image is linked to each of the number of applications. The electronic device automatically logs into the rest of the applications when the rest of the applications are opened, after the login facial image matches the preset facial image to log into the first application.
    Type: Application
    Filed: August 21, 2015
    Publication date: March 3, 2016
    Inventors: JEN-HSIUNG CHARNG, MING-CHUAN KAO, SHIH-HUNG CHIOU, HSIUNG-YI YANG, CHAO-TING LAI
  • Publication number: 20150181166
    Abstract: A method of managing video conference includes requesting the server for each IP address of each of the remote electronic devices. The server transmits an IP address of each of the remote electronic devices to a local electronic device. According to the received IP addresses, connections are established between the local electronic device and each of the remote electronic devices. An image of a user of the local electronic device is acquired. Images of remote users of the remote electronic devices sent by the remote electronic devices are received. The acquired image and the received images are merged into an image for the user of the local electronic device.
    Type: Application
    Filed: December 3, 2014
    Publication date: June 25, 2015
    Inventors: MING-CHUAN KAO, JEN-HSIUNG CHARNG
  • Publication number: 20150181167
    Abstract: A method of managing video conference includes requesting the server for each IP address of each of the remote electronic devices. The server transmits an IP address of each of the remote electronic devices to a local electronic device. According to the received IP addresses, connections are established between the local electronic device and each of the remote electronic devices. An image of a user of the local electronic device is acquired. Images of remote users of the remote electronic devices sent by the remote electronic devices are received. The acquired image and the received images are merged into a first image for a user of the local electronic device and a second image for the remote users of the remote electronic devices. The second image is transmitted to the remote electronic devices.
    Type: Application
    Filed: December 3, 2014
    Publication date: June 25, 2015
    Inventors: MING-CHUAN KAO, JEN-HSIUNG CHARNG
  • Publication number: 20150052141
    Abstract: Method of transmitting ancillary files to users in support of main files includes acquiring information as to what is read by users within a predetermined period of time. According to the information as to what is read by users, the users are classified into groups using a clustering method. A current user is determined and a group that comprises the current user is determined. Target files read by the other users in the determined group are transmitted for the current user.
    Type: Application
    Filed: August 15, 2014
    Publication date: February 19, 2015
    Inventors: JEN-HSIUNG CHARNG, CHI-LING LIN, CHIEN-WEI LEE, I-CHEN LEE
  • Publication number: 20150052101
    Abstract: Method of transmitting files includes acquiring files read by users within a predetermined interval and acquiring file information of the acquired files and user information of users. According to the file information and the user information, the acquired files are classified into groups. Association rules are determined among the groups using a data mining algorithm. A current file read by a current user is acquired. And a group which comprises the current file is determined. According to specified association rules between the determined group and the other groups excepting the determined group, target files are transmit for the current user.
    Type: Application
    Filed: August 15, 2014
    Publication date: February 19, 2015
    Inventors: JEN-HSIUNG CHARNG, CHI-LING LIN, CHIEN-WEI LEE, I-CHEN LEE
  • Publication number: 20140258283
    Abstract: In a file searching method using a computing device, the computing device connects to one or more terminal devices. An electronic file is obtained from a database when a file name is inputted from one of the terminal devices, and the file is analyzed to obtain a title and text content of the file. One or more keywords are extracted from each of the text content of the file using a term frequency-inverse document frequency (TF-IDF) rule. One or more interested terms are obtained from the keywords according to an importance factor of each of the keywords. The method obtains search results from the database according to the interested terms, and ranks the files according to a relevance degree between each file in the search results and the interested terms. The computing device sends the files with a ranking order to the terminal device.
    Type: Application
    Filed: February 27, 2014
    Publication date: September 11, 2014
    Applicants: HON HAI PRECISION INDUSTRY CO., LTD., GDS SOFTWARE (SHENZHEN) CO.,LTD
    Inventors: JEN-HSIUNG CHARNG, CHI-LING LIN, CHIEN-WEI LEE, I-CHEN LEE, ZHENG-MIN OU
  • Patent number: 8774061
    Abstract: A method for managing geographical information of a plurality of Voice over Internet Protocol (VoIP) terminal devices using a VoIP server receives location information of the VoIP terminal devices from the VoIP terminal devices, stores geographical information of the VoIP terminal devices into a data sheet stored in a storage device of the VoIP server. The method detects a query from one of the VoIP terminal devices, retrieves the geographical information from the data sheet according to the query, and obtains an electronic map from the storage device. The method further populates the retrieved geographical information on the electronic map, and sends the electronic map to the VoIP terminal device corresponding to the location information.
    Type: Grant
    Filed: May 30, 2012
    Date of Patent: July 8, 2014
    Assignees: GDS Software (ShenZhen) Co., Ltd, Hon Hai Precision Industry Co., Ltd.
    Inventors: Ming-Chuan Kao, Sen-Cai Yang, Shih-Hao Liu, Jen-Hsiung Charng
  • Publication number: 20130147704
    Abstract: A method to identify a shake gesture using an electronic device. The electronic device reads reference acceleration values from an accelerometer of the electronic device when a user shakes the electronic device to establish the shake gesture. The electronic device generates the shake gesture by a sorting algorithm according to the reference acceleration values and associates the shake gesture with an application. The electronic device starts the application corresponding to the shake gesture.
    Type: Application
    Filed: November 2, 2012
    Publication date: June 13, 2013
    Inventors: HSUAN-HAO KUO, MING-CHUAN KAO, JEN-HSIUNG CHARNG
  • Publication number: 20130141216
    Abstract: A method for controlling electronic devices using a handheld device, one or more electronic devices are searched in a current location. The method obtains configuration documents of different locations from a storage device of the handheld device, determines a configuration document which has the most quantity or ratio of the searched electronic devices, and obtains an indicating direction of the handheld device. The method further compares the indicating direction of the handheld device with a display direction of each of electronic devices recorded in the determined configuration document, determines a matched electronic device corresponding to the indicating direction of the handheld device, and controls the matched electronic device to perform corresponding functions according to movement data or touch operations of the handheld device.
    Type: Application
    Filed: August 17, 2012
    Publication date: June 6, 2013
    Applicant: HON HAI PRECISION INDUSTRY CO., LTD.
    Inventors: MING-CHUAN KAO, HSUAN-HAO KUO, JEN-HSIUNG CHARNG
  • Publication number: 20130136346
    Abstract: In a method of a computing device for processing a foreground color of an image, pixels of the image are sampled according to a predetermined sampling ratio. An RGB value of each sampled pixel of the image is counted, and an ideal pixel value of each of the R value, the G value and the B value is determined. A background color of the image is selected from a predetermined color palette according to the ideal pixel value of each of the R value, the G value and the B value. A complementary color of the background color is calculated. A foreground color of the image is selected from the color palette according to the complementary color.
    Type: Application
    Filed: May 24, 2012
    Publication date: May 30, 2013
    Applicant: HON HAI PRECISION INDUSTRY CO., LTD.
    Inventors: JEN-HSIUNG CHARNG, MING-CHUAN KAO
  • Publication number: 20130083194
    Abstract: A video monitoring server and method are provided. The video monitoring server generates a monitoring list and controls a streaming media server to convert video captured by a camera into streaming media. The video monitoring server downloads the streaming media from the streaming media server and selects a picture from the downloaded streaming media as an icon of a monitoring record corresponding to the camera. The video monitoring server sends the monitoring list to an electronic device, and notifies the streaming media server to send the streaming media to the electronic device when a user clicks the icon of the monitoring record corresponding to the camera.
    Type: Application
    Filed: September 14, 2012
    Publication date: April 4, 2013
    Applicant: HON HAI PRECISION INDUSTRY CO., LTD.
    Inventors: JEN-HSIUNG CHARNG, CHIEN-MING CHANG, SHIH-HAO LIU, YU-HSIANG TSAO
  • Publication number: 20130003721
    Abstract: A method for managing geographical information of a plurality of Voice over Internet Protocol (VoIP) terminal devices using a VoIP server receives location information of the VoIP terminal devices from the VoIP terminal devices, stores geographical information of the VoIP terminal devices into a data sheet stored in a storage device of the VoIP server. The method detects a query from one of the VoIP terminal devices, retrieves the geographical information from the data sheet according to the query, and obtains an electronic map from the storage device. The method further populates the retrieved geographical information on the electronic map, and sends the electronic map to the VoIP terminal device corresponding to the location information.
    Type: Application
    Filed: May 30, 2012
    Publication date: January 3, 2013
    Applicants: HON HAI PRECISION INDUSTRY CO., LTD., GDS SOFTWARE (SHENZHEN) CO.,LTD
    Inventors: MING-CHUAN KAO, SEN-CAI YANG, SHIH-HAO LIU, JEN-HSIUNG CHARNG